Viewrail’s Express Level Railing Kit offers a comprehensive solution for straight railing setups, available in 4′, 8′, 12′, and 16′ options. Each kit is meticulously crafted to include all essential fittings and mounting hardware required for seamless installation. Crafted from high-quality aluminum, mirroring the excellence of our Signature product line, these posts boast a sleek matte black powder-coated finish, ensuring durability and aesthetic appeal.

The level railing kit is right for you if you are looking to cover a single strip of space between the distances of 4 to 16 feet.
Viewrail's express post system is excluded from the Viewrail Warranty Program. Stainless and Aluminum make contact in a salty environment a galvanic reaction occurs accelerating corrosion. Because of this, Viewrail has created a coastal specific solution which provides a long-lasting and low maintenance railing system for coasts.

When built to code, cable railing is a very safe option for railing. There are specific requirements for each aspect of the railing system, such as handrail height, the amount of pressure that the system must be able to withstand, and how far apart the posts must be spaced. In general, cable railing code requirements come from two different sources: The IRC (International Residential Code), and local, city, or state codes (for example: the California’s Guardrail Code).
